Does the established par of a course for a tourney have any bearing on ratings, or does it only matter your score relative to everyone else? Last week I shot my second round (tentatively 1001-rated) on a course that was a par 58. Unfortunately the TD copied the par from the first round (56) for that 2nd round, so instead of finishing the tourney at +1, I finished at +3.

Personally I don't care at all about the + or - strokes, but will the rating be at all different when the proper par is allocated to that final round (knowing it's only a difference of two strokes)?
With the sole exception of application of section 1.5B(1) (par+4 for late arrival), par is irrelevant in disc golf. It has no bearing on ratings whatsoever. If the ratings change at all, it won't be because of the par, it will be some other factor.
